Hi Trevor, I would go for it. Looks sound and a bargin at £128 if it stays that low. 134 dates from 1965, being the 13th built by Rebore Specialists. A GP14 mast will fit as long as it is from a hog stepped boat not deck stepped. Used successfully on Pegasus 192. Trapaze easily added.
